Webbritannica.com Troy - The Trojan War The Classical legends of the Trojan War developed continuously throughout Greek and Latin literature. In Homer’s Iliad and Odyssey, the earliest literary evidence available, the chief stories have already taken shape, and individual themes were elaborated later, especially in Greek drama. WebWhen the story opens, the Trojan War has been raging for nearly 10 years. The Greeks are camped outside the walls of Troy. Agamemnon and Achilles Argue Agamemnon is holding captive a woman named Chryseis. Her father offers to pay Agamemnon to release her, but he refuses.
